Output 263586ed88d0e852d395a51f8a672e920182e73a59708b7163db3535540a14fc:0

value
623308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bfaa18736f5560e88e1b8403541f96dcb502325 OP_EQUALVERIFY OP_CHECKSIG
address
1M49EA3V2obWEajapt3F3aGMKHePLYYxac
transaction
263586ed88d0e852d395a51f8a672e920182e73a59708b7163db3535540a14fc
spent
true